Victorian Urchin Minis - Help Needed
« on: 02 July 2013, 12:07:42 AM »
Hey folks, one of the guys at my club wants to do the Baker Street Irregulars for an EOTD faction; as such he needs recommendations for Urchin figures. Given that they're for EOTD, they would need to be armed or be able to be converted to hold knives and bats without too much fuss.

Any ideas LAF?
